🧭 Best practices for prompting
5 golden rules:
- 🎯 Tell AI exactly what you want (think: bossy but polite).
- 📝 Hand over the cheat sheet — paste context, goals, or past notes.
- 📐 Decide the format (bullets, table, story).
- 🔄 Ask for multiple drafts — then cherry-pick.
- 👀 Skim for silliness before sending.
Top mistakes (and quick rescues):
| Mistake | What happens | Fix |
|---|---|---|
| “Make it better” | AI throws fluff at you | Say how: shorter, persuasive, casual |
| Mega-prompt dump | AI gets lost | Break into steps: agenda → invite → recap |
| No details | AI guesses wildly | Paste goals, names, and timing |
Prompt template:
👉 Goal → Context → Constraints → Output
Example prompts:
- “Draft a 5-bullet agenda for our finance sync. End with 2 questions we must answer.”
- “Summarize this email thread into 3 action items for the CEO.”
- “Plan 4 dinners under 20 mins. Output as a table with meals + shopping list.”
- “Create 3 fun subject lines for a sales outreach email.”
- “Turn this transcript into 5 takeaways + owner assignments.”
🤖 Featured tool deep dive: Fireflies
The vibe: Fireflies is that intern who never forgets anything. It records meetings, transcribes them, and hands you action items.
Use cases:
- 🗂️ Admins (Beginner): Stop typing frantic notes — Fireflies sends them automatically.
- 💼 Sales (Beginner): Pull out objections + competitor mentions into CRM fields.
- 🎨 Marketing (Intermediate): Grab quotable soundbites for social campaigns.
- 👔 CEOs (Beginner): Get a one-page weekly digest instead of 15 random recaps.
✨ Why it rocks: You finally get to listen in meetings instead of hunting the mute button.

🪄 One AI myth holding businesses back
Myth: “AI meeting notes are too generic.”
Reality: Drop in your own keywords (“budget,” “risk,” “deadline”) and the AI summary reads like it was made just for you.
🚨 One costly C-level mistake (and a fix)
Mistake: Letting meetings end in a cloud of confusion.
AI Fix (the loop):
- Record meeting → Fireflies.
- Extract top 5 tasks.
- Assign in project tool.
- Auto-draft recap email.
- Friday review: “Which tasks are open?”
